/// @brief Specifies if the outer boundary should always be included.
///
/// When a subsample rate is specified, it is possible that some of the
/// boundary samples will not be included in the sampling. If this is the
/// case and `IncludeBoundary` is set to true, then an extra sample is
/// set in the output and the values on the boundary are included. For example,
/// say the input has resolution (5, 5, 1) (and the VOI matches), and the sample
/// rate is set to (3, 3, 1). If `IncludeBoundary` is false, then the output will
/// have the 4 points that correspond to the 3D indices (0, 0, 0), (3, 0, 0),
/// (0, 3, 0), and (3, 3, 0) of the input. This misses the outer boundary at
/// index 4 in the x and y directions. If `IncludeBoundary is set to true, then
/// the output will have the 9 points that correspond to the 3D indices (0, 0, 0),
/// (3, 0, 0), (4, 0, 0), (0, 3, 0), (3, 3, 0), (4, 3, 0), (0, 4, 0), (3, 4, 0),
/// and (4, 4, 0) to capture this outer boundary.
VTKM_CONT
bool GetIncludeBoundary() const { return this->IncludeBoundary; }
